Session 105: Scallywags: Crimsons in Infuria: "Have you seen my lump?"
General Summary
We retcon a little bit, with Roland about the leave the deck of the Call, and he is stopped by Brimstone, turning Roland by the shoulder. They appreciate each other, and they know they will aid each other where they can, but it is time to move, to make claim on what others have already try to take for themselves within the Regent Isles. Roland says a member of the Gambit will come to replace his needed arms in the battles ahead.
Ganoi is trying to help Vumpesh and others prepare for a key surgery to help Lady Sasha with this odd growth upon her tail; one that is painful, and probably linked to her future in a doom filled way. Lady Sasha notices in these 36 hours or so, here and there, that Princess Saerah is using her own aims to follow, spy upon, and probably, no, really, swoon over Ilknar. Before the surgery, Lady Sasha calls Ilknar into the surgeon's quarters to reveal this. However, something else fully takes over Ilknar's mind, a deep sadness or distraction of some sort, and when he hears of this possible love, when he has already at least spent enough time with Nethpione to fall for her, he simple hears and walks away. He cannot do more; his heart cannot handle more now. It must be related to Nethpione.
In the surgery room, Sasha notices Ganoi is very scared, and she comforts him with her hand upon his cheek. He asks if she wants him to numb the pain, and they try the most potent of alcohol, but being a yuanti, her snake blood makese her unaffected to the poison within her, but she drinks the hard liquor down. Dosgratin's best. The surgery begins, and it tests Sasha's sanity and constitution, but thankfully some of Ganoi's telepathic work was able to help her, a suggestion of endurance. And she does. Her tail is crooked to be sure, but she is ready to leave, ready to face the next adventure. Her tail eye is still intact. Alll will not see her odd lumpy tail, and eye to match.
Vumpesh leaves, and sets his goodbyes, hoping to get close enough to shore to hike his way back to Roland within the Regent Tower. Yet, he must say goodbye to his brothers aboard the Horizon's Call, but he is somewhat ashamed for leaving. However, when he meets in the captains quarters with Brimstone and Aikhon, he is comforted and directed back to his choice. Aikhon will take his brother Vumpesh by use of his voyager staff, and Mila will join, for she wants to ask Gyc one final question, something about another gith she met in the capital of the Faces of the King. She can help AIkhon return when able, saving time, and in a way resources. They teleport, and they find Roland and Gyc in the tunnels of the Devils Grin and lair, and near the end of an aggressive take over a small gang or organization. Vumpesh quickly gets to work letting his expertise poor over the storage and haul of this gang. The others, wait patiently, for Mila has questions for Gyc. He wants to know of Gyc knows of this red-scaled gith who has draconic horns. Gyc knows of a V'apan, a rider and servant of the mistress from long ago. He is a capable warrior, but not mabe one Mila thinks she should worry about. She joins with Aikhon again, and they say goodbyes to Roland, Vumpesh, and Gyc, and then the gnome High F...ing Mage teleports Aikhon and herself back to the Horizon's Call.
Upon their return with Mila's magic, they find the crew surrounding and engaging with an odd Elf. When they see this odd redhaired creature dancing, teleporting, and turin invisible all about the deck of the Call, weapons begin to be drawn, and battle stances are taken. The elf further confuses the crew of the Call, by stating he is here with the Queen, wanting to stop this whole set up. Arms definitely begin to be drawn at this point, and Mila moves in to not only disable his ability to teleport any more, casting antimagic field around her, but also grappling Orran, the elf, quickly to the ground. However, he soon introduces himself, reveals his true intentions as being the cohort to Roland, but also how he brings gifts for the others. Ilknar gets a picture and wine and flowers to give to his love, Nethpione; Orran even joins the powder crew after showing off his archery skills when Ilknar throws coins in the air for both he and his new commander, Auna, the master gunner of the Call. Orran also gives Aikhon his custom muzzle, Brimstone a bigger hat (maybe for more formal purposes), Sasha a heart of some creature (probably draconic--Long Mist's? [YES!!!]). Mila gets an apology note. And the other 30 crew each get 10 gp.
The crew then sails onward, to the Infur Island, the Navy of the King--lead by an Admiral. However, Orran wants to test the waters, and he skies barefoot--trailing behind the Call's wake, with George, Deoy, Firi, and eventually Teyos joining him. They surf and laugh, the skies bright above, for a few hours.
With this Brimstone takes the wheel, and the crew are all of the sudden on a succelent and bright beach, laughing too, playing yes, but also expering a level freedom they have not seen in some time. They are overjoyed, and Brimstone seems lost in this vision, something of the future, and hope and a dream. Then he is wading in the water, and he sees a silhouette of a humanoid on the beach. This creature is now above him, and he has fallen back into the water, not drowning, but still the celestial offers him aid to rise. They sit on the beach, and they watch the join and freedom from Brimstone's crew from afar. A future that might be lost.
Brimstone knows this is his deity, the god Tritherion, and he waits. The waves and freedom lap over him in a vision of peace. It is broken by the god's voice, and Brimstone looks him in the face, and he sees a vision of what Tritherion really is--a creature from another realm, a mortal at one time, but no more--now something so much more. This face blinds him, but also helps him see.
The voice of Tritherion asks: Are you ready?
Brimstone: Yes.
Mortals always say so. We shall see. We shall make yourself ready.
Brimstone blinks, and he has returned to the ship, still guiding the Call and its crew to the next venture.
The Fleet sails a few more hours, into the seas of Infur, and they begin the docking procedures. Once docked, two dwarves wait for them, both they do not know. One is the dockmaster, asking for 100g a day for the ships stay. Aikhon pays for two days. Meanwhile, the other dwarf stands defiantly waiting for captain Brimstone, a dragonborn, to come to him. The dwarf has a dark beard and a dark bearing, with magic shield, adamantine plate armor, and a holy symbol around his neck to one of the primordial eight deities. Brimstone comes over and they discuss. Where are you going? Who are you? The dwarf reveals himself as Wulfgar Ruvon, kin to King Borq, the former king of the Faces, and Cleric of Om, the Primordial of the Prime Light, the Mother of Dragons. The goddess has lead him her for a purpose, and he will follow that intentionality faithfully. The share stories of their times, but Sasha gathers her carriage, attendants other than Mr. Dewelling, and her giant spiders, and they go for a ride through the city. Ineed this is one of the strangest things Wulfgar has every seen.
After initial introductions, the crew prepare to meet with the Admiral of the Navy and Shipyard, but Aikhon needs some time to arrange this, so they take the day to explore the city. Mila and Nethpione go shopping, Wulfgar finds the libary with them, where Mila gets a spell scroll. She has difficulty finding its components. However, Wulgar takes time research and read.
Brimstone travels through the city with his entourage of crew, and his brother Aikhon, spending about 100g gold on carousing with the common folk, raising awareness and reputation for what comes next: the king's death announced, and the race for the throne. He is very successful, but his stories of the giants, of the Scions, of the Bloom, and then soon the king--Brimstone and the Crimson Fleet are a narrative force, and pivotal influence to the voice and action of the Grey Coasts, now especially.
Ilknar goes to be alone, and he finds a quiet beach upon the Infur island. He goes into the water, hoving alone underneath, and he soon notices that Orran has followed him, curious to this new king and his claim. He watches Ilknar begin a divination ritual, and he asks the see, but he return he hears the voice of the All Father, the lord of giants--but Ilknar asks--Is it true? Meaning, will he be before the Wall like the image of Boveen and his daughter, will Nethpione be sacrificed to make him king? "The Storm King must reclaim his throne. The sceptre is often bones. Not Always. Another can be given." Ilknar ignores Orran above and drifts in the water for many hours. When he returns to the beach, Orran follows, and the fey records the Giant King's name for future reference or bargain.
Wulfgar gets a guest room aboard the Call, and he takes time to seal it with divine twilight, and create his own Temple to Om. Once complete, he comes with the Prime Light, and he asks: Am I here to help? She responds, yes. Hopefully. Wulfgar continues to look over his notes over the ancestry of the crew's members.
They follow Aikhon's advice, and they wait one more day to meet with the admiral. They will have this diplomacy on their own terms.
